Hb_F Function description
HB alarm
0
Relay, logic output: alarm active on
function
load current level lower than setpoint
during the ON time of
the control output
1
Relay, logic output: alarm active on
load current level higher than setpoint
during the OFF time of
the control output
2
Alarm active if one of functions 0 and 1 is
true (OR logic between 0 and 1) (*)
3
For continuous heating output
7
For continuous cooling output
+ 0 assigned to output Out1 (only for Hb_F= 0, 1, 2)
+ 4 assigned to output Out2 (only for Hb_F= 0, 1, 2)
+ 8 assigned to output Out3 (only for Hb_F= 0, 1, 2)
+ 12 assigned to output Out4 (only for Hb_F= 0, 1, 2)
+ 16 inverse HB alarm
(*) minimum setting is fixed at 12% of amperometric full scale
